Abstract:
Northern Mindanao’s economy slowed down from 7.2 percent in 201 2 to 5.6 percent in 2013. This was attributed to the decelerated growth in the Industry and Service sectors. Services remained to have the largest share in the region’s economy at 41.9 percent. Meanwhile, Industry and AHFF had a share of 33.8 percent and 24 .3 percent, respectively.
Services grew at a slower pace in 2013 at 5.9 percent as compared to its 8.8 percent growth in the previous year. All the sub sectors in Services, except Financial Intermediation and Other Services, posted decelerated growths. Financial Intermediation grew faster from 9.0 percent to 10.8 percent. Li kewise, Other Services expanded from 4.3 percent growth to 7.8 percent. RERBA, on the other hand, slowed down from 8.2 percent to 7.6 percent. TSC and PAD also slackened from 10.5 percent to 6.0 percent and from 6.7 percent to 4.7 percent, respectively. Trade and Repair decelerated from 11.1 percent in 2012 to 3.3 percent in 2013.
